    What was your first car?

    I learned to drive on a 67 Pontiac Tempest station wagon. The first one I actually bought was after I got out of college in 1973 - a 1969 Volvo 142 that cost $1,500. Now such a car would seem like a pretty tame choice for a 22 year old guy but what got me on the lot was an MGB which tuned out to already be spoken for. To this day I think about an old MG. Maybe a Miata.....

    Of all the cars you’ve owned, which was your favorite and why?

    Funny thing that. Now I am a stick shift fanatic but my two favorite cars I've had were both automatics - both used cars that happened to come that way. One is my current ride which is a 2007 Toyota Solara SLE convertible. The obvious thing I like is that the top comes down. For a convertible it has a good sized trunk (13 cubic feet - only one less than a plain old Accord sedan). Lets me pack guitars and such no problem. It's not one of those feel of the road fun to drive cars but a top that comes down covers a multitude of sins. It is quiet for a convertible and has more bells and whistles than I've had before even though by 2012 standards it's already kind of an antique....

    The other one was a 1987 Nissan Maxima wagon. Had to buy in a hurry because a guy ran a stop sign and totaled my 85 Accord - and nearly me with it! That Maxima had a wonderful feel to it and was really quick. Being a wagon it was a real sleeper. People would kind of look confused pulling out from a light.

    Oh, and I should mention when I was a senior in high school my dad realized he needed a third car in the family to shuttle my brothers around as needed and asked me if he bought me a car would I do those chores as need. What a silly question. Any question that started with "If I get you a car" was going to get a yes answer. He traded a dishwasher worth $250 for a 1954 Mercedes 300B Adenauer. What a car! I was the talk of the high school at a time when the other guys were driving muscle cars - GTOs, souped up Mustangs and such. Wish I still had that.
